Phil Foden described Player of the Match Erling Haaland’s display in the derby victory over Manchester United as a ‘complete performance’.
On the attacking front, Haaland was at his very best against our neighbours scoring two in the 3-0 triumph at the Etihad.
But more than that, our powerful No.9 was also a towering presence in defence during the 90 minutes.
The striker made a total of six clearances, including four with his head, with centre-back Ruben Dias the only sky blue player to contribute more.
Foden, who scored the opener, was thoroughly impressed with his contribution at both ends of the pitch.
“It was a complete performance,” said Foden.
“The way he held up the ball, he did everything today, defending, attacking, running in behind, doing all the dirty work, pressing for the team.
“It was a full shift from him.”
Foden also dedicated the derby triumph to Ricky Hatton.
City were today devastated at news of the passing of Hatton aged just 46.
And Foden said the victory was in his honour.
“100%,” when asked if the derby victory was for Hatton.
“I had extra motivation going into the game.
“It was for him, his family and the people suffering right now.
“The lads made sure we gave everything. It wasn’t a pretty match but the way we ran, it was all for him and we are delighted with the result.”
